KOPN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review

107 of the 6,340 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Kopin (KOPN)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$68.8M — down 42% from $120M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 21 funds opened new KOPN positions and 14 closed out — a net gain of 7 holders — while 34 added to existing stakes and 29 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Millennium Management, adding an estimated $2.72M. The largest seller was State Street, cutting an estimated $13.1M.
